#e1997c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e1997c is composed of 88.2% red, 60% green and 48.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 32% magenta, 44.9%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 17.2 degrees, a saturation of 62.7% and a lightness of 68.4%. #e1997c color hex could be obtained by blending #fffff8 with #c33300. Closest websafe color is: #cc9966.

#e1997c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e1997c has RGB values of R:225, G:153, B:124 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.32, Y:0.45,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14784892.
